Afghanistan, April 28 -- White House confirms review of Iran's proposal to halt conflict and reopen the Strait of Hormuz, while maintaining U.S. red lines.
The White House has confirmed that the national security team of Donald Trump is reviewing a peace proposal from Iran aimed at halting the conflict and reopening the Strait of Hormuz.
According to officials, the proposal also includes delaying negotiations over Iran's nuclear program as part of a broader effort to reduce tensions and stabilize the region.
Karoline Leavitt said in a recent briefing that while the proposal is under review, Washington's "red lines remain unchanged," signaling continued caution in the negotiations process.
